Understanding the Nature and Impact of Mouth Clicks

In the vernacular of the voiceover industry, mouth clicks are frequently referred to as "clicky mouth," "dry mouth," or simply "mouth noise." These sounds arise from the interplay of the tongue, teeth, and saliva during speech production. The natural moisture in the mouth, primarily saliva, acts as a lubricant, allowing for smooth articulation. However, deviations from optimal oral moisture levels can lead to the tongue adhering to the palate or teeth, creating audible clicks and pops when released.

While casual conversation often allows these minor noises to be filtered out by the listener’s auditory perception, the recording and post-production process significantly amplifies them. This amplification is a direct consequence of audio engineering techniques, most notably compression. Compression, a fundamental tool in audio mixing, reduces the dynamic range of an audio signal by lowering the amplitude of the loudest parts and increasing the amplitude of the quietest parts. In essence, it "squashes" the audio waveform.

The effect on mouth clicks is stark. A subtle click, barely perceptible in an uncompressed recording, becomes significantly more pronounced after compression and subsequent normalization (adjusting the overall volume to a standard level). An uncompressed waveform might show a click as a brief, high-amplitude spike against a generally lower-amplitude speech signal. However, after compression, the quieter elements of the speech are boosted, bringing them closer in volume to the original peak of the click. When the entire waveform is then normalized to a standard listening level, the previously minor click now stands out as a much louder, more intrusive sound relative to the rest of the speech. This phenomenon is critical for voiceover artists to grasp, as it underscores the importance of addressing mouth clicks at the source rather than relying solely on post-production edits.

The detrimental effect of persistent mouth clicks on a voiceover artist’s career cannot be overstated. In audition scenarios, excessive mouth noise can lead to immediate rejection, as it signals a lack of professionalism or technical proficiency. For established artists, it can result in lost re-hiring opportunities. Anecdotal evidence from industry professionals highlights the severity of this issue. For instance, one audio producer recounted having to re-record an entire five-hour session with a new voiceover artist due to the original artist’s excessive mouth clicks, deeming the cost of editing prohibitive. This illustrates that the financial and time implications of unmanaged mouth noise can outweigh the artist’s fees.

The Role of Hydration: A Crucial Factor

The primary driver behind increased mouth click occurrence is dehydration. When the body is not adequately hydrated, saliva production decreases, leading to a drier and "stickier" mouth. This sticky saliva impedes the smooth movement of the tongue, resulting in a higher incidence of clicks and pops. This is why common dehydrating agents like caffeine (found in coffee and certain sodas) and nicotine (from cigarettes) exacerbate the problem. Both are diuretics, meaning they increase the rate of fluid loss from the body, thus contributing to oral dryness.

However, the relationship between hydration and mouth clicks is not as straightforward as simply drinking more water. Paradoxically, over-hydration, or more accurately, the rapid consumption of large quantities of water in a short period, can also contribute to mouth noise. When an artist gulps down excessive water just before a session, the mouth can become overly saturated. This excess fluid can create a different kind of friction and adhesion, making the tongue’s movements just as likely to produce clicks as a dry mouth.

The key lies in consistent, sustained hydration. The body’s ability to absorb and distribute water is limited. Downing liters of water minutes before a recording session is largely ineffective. To ensure optimal oral moisture levels, voiceover artists should begin hydrating at least two hours prior to their session. This allows the body sufficient time to absorb the water and distribute it evenly, promoting consistent saliva production.

It is imperative to distinguish between proper hydration and the consumption of other beverages. Many individuals mistakenly believe that drinking large volumes of fluids, such as Coca-Cola or other caffeinated or sugary drinks, constitutes adequate hydration. However, these beverages, being diuretics, can actually worsen dehydration. When referring to hydration for voiceover work, the emphasis must be on plain water.

Furthermore, maintaining adequate hydration is not only crucial for minimizing mouth clicks but also for protecting the vocal cords. The vocal cords are delicate mucous membranes that vibrate at high speeds. Dehydration reduces the lubricating mucus layer, leading to increased friction between the cords during phonation. This can result in hoarseness, a deeper vocal tone, and even throat soreness, severely impacting vocal performance.

For early morning recording sessions, pre-session hydration should ideally begin the night before. Overnight, the body naturally loses water, evidenced by the need to urinate upon waking. Without adequate overnight hydration, an artist may not have enough time to fully rehydrate before a morning session, leading to dryness and clickiness. Professionals working on demanding, long-form projects often adhere to strict hydration protocols, beginning their water intake the evening prior to ensure peak vocal condition.

Optimizing Microphone Technique and Vocal Projection

Beyond hydration, vocal technique plays a significant role in managing mouth clicks. Two key components are microphone placement and vocal projection. The distance between the artist’s mouth and the microphone, combined with the intensity of their voice, directly influences the perceived level of mouth noise relative to the spoken word.

Consider an analogy: if someone were to shout at you from 30 feet away, the volume of their voice would be so significant that any incidental mouth clicks would be virtually inaudible. Conversely, if that same person were to whisper directly into your ear, the subtle sounds of their mouth, including clicks, would be highly noticeable. This principle directly applies to microphone technique.

The recording input gain must be set appropriately to capture speech at a suitable level without clipping (distortion caused by exceeding the maximum amplitude). If an artist positions themselves very close to the microphone (e.g., three inches away) and speaks softly, the input gain will need to be increased significantly to achieve a desirable recording level. This amplification boosts not only the dialogue but also the ambient noise floor and any mouth clicks. The result is a recording where mouth clicks are comparatively louder and more prominent.

Conversely, maintaining a greater distance from the microphone (e.g., seven to eight inches) and projecting the voice slightly louder than normal speech allows for the input gain to be set lower. This results in a recording where the dialogue is strong and clear, while the noise floor and mouth clicks are comparatively quieter. The general recommendation is to "back off the mic and project more" to effectively reduce the prominence of mouth noise.

It is important to acknowledge that certain recording styles, such as the close-proximity "bass-proximity effect" often used in commercial voiceovers, inherently involve recording very close to the microphone. In such cases, artists must accept that a greater amount of post-production editing will be necessary to address mouth clicks. This is a trade-off for achieving a specific sonic characteristic.

Sustaining Hydration During Recording Sessions

The process of recording itself contributes to dehydration. As voiceover artists speak, they engage their vocal cords, which leads to a reduction in the natural balance of saliva and mucus in the mouth. Consequently, even an artist who begins a session perfectly hydrated can become "clicky" within a relatively short period.

This necessitates a strategy of consistent sipping of water throughout the recording session. While it may seem repetitive, maintaining oral moisture during the session is as critical as pre-session hydration. A professional voiceover artist will always come prepared with a bottle of water and will make a conscious effort to sip it regularly. This practice is a hallmark of a seasoned professional.

A common recommendation is to sip water every 10 to 15 lines of dialogue. While this may lead to more frequent bathroom breaks, the benefit of maintaining clear, click-free audio is paramount. The dry, air-conditioned environments common in modern recording studios can accelerate dehydration, making this continuous hydration strategy even more crucial.

Debunking the Green Apple Myth

A persistent piece of folklore in the voiceover community is the efficacy of eating half a green apple to instantly eliminate mouth clicks. The rationale behind this is that the citric acid in the apple cleanses the mouth and counteracts the dry, sticky saliva. While there might be a temporary effect due to the acidity and increased saliva production, relying on this method is not a sustainable or professional solution.

The primary issue with the green apple "remedy" is that it is a short-term fix. The underlying causes of mouth clicks – dehydration and suboptimal oral moisture balance – are not addressed. Furthermore, the acidic nature of the apple can have long-term detrimental effects on vocal cord health if consumed frequently. The professional approach to managing mouth clicks involves consistent hydration and proper technique, rendering such anecdotal remedies unnecessary, except perhaps in extreme cases of hangover where conventional methods have failed.

Conclusion: A Proactive Approach to Pristine Audio

The prevalence of mouth clicks in voiceover recordings, while a common concern, is largely a preventable issue. By understanding the interplay of physiological factors like hydration and the technical aspects of recording and post-production, voiceover artists can implement proactive strategies to significantly reduce their occurrence. Prioritizing consistent hydration, optimizing microphone technique and vocal projection, and maintaining oral moisture throughout recording sessions are the cornerstones of achieving clean, professional audio. While post-production editing can address some clicks, the most effective and efficient approach is to eliminate them at the source, ensuring a polished and impactful final product that meets the high standards of the voiceover industry.
